# Build Provenance — Ledgerlight Audit Viewer

Welcome aboard! Quick rules: Ledgerlight builds only come from the hermetic pipeline, never from laptops. Each release bundle includes a signed provenance file tying the artifact back to its exact source snapshot and toolchain. If the signature check fails, stop and ping the release channel. Every legit bundle carries the token below.

trace token, yahof-yadup: htk21_3e52fc440779ed8614351

## Step 4 — Deploy the linter

Docsniff, our documentation linter, deploys from the `stable` branch only. Run `docsniff package`, confirm the version bump, and push the artifact to the Millbarn registry. The registry rejects unsigned uploads, so sign the bundle first. Ask nobody for the key — it lives in this runbook. Sign with the key below.

deploy key for bajog-fawef: bky4_Q6ZY

# Build Provenance — Importa CSV Wizard

All Importa wizard builds are produced on hermetic runners at Dovetail Systems. Provenance attestations record source revision, dependency lockfile hash, and builder identity; they are signed at build time and verified at deploy. Reviewers should reject any artifact lacking a valid attestation or showing a mismatched lockfile digest. For this release candidate, confirm the attestation chain resolves cleanly and matches the build token listed below.

session token of kahif-yawep = htk4_ade3

**Q: How do I access the Brindlewood partner SFTP drop?**

New hires at Fennimore Logistics should first request the drop role from their team lead, then verify the host fingerprint against the onboarding wiki before connecting. Files from Brindlewood arrive nightly and must not be renamed. If the service account is ever locked out, recovery requires the passphrase held by the integrations team, shown below.

recovery phrase for yajop-tagef: quenael-zoriel-aldael-quenax-druion